CNH Industrial’s Dismal Performance Strains Investors

On a disheartening Wednesday, CNH Industrial N.V. (NYSE:CNH) experienced a significant downturn, plummeting by 3.29 percent to close at $9.40 per share. This decline places it perilously close to a 52-week low, as market players shed their holdings amidst a lack of any new incentives to motivate buying activity.

Intra-Day Fluctuations and Trading Insights

During intraday trading, shares of CNH hit a low of $9.36 before marginally recovering toward the closing bell. Investors, evidently unsettled, swiftly responded to the stock’s bleak prospects.

Announced Financial Advisory Actions

In recent corporate developments, CNH Industrial N.V. disclosed that its subsidiary, CNH Industrial Finance Europe SA, plans to execute an early redemption of all outstanding notes set to mature on January 19, 2026. These notes carry a coupon rate of 1.875 percent and are scheduled for redemption on December 29, 2025, at their full principal value, along with accrued interest due.

Staggering Third Quarter Results

This financial strategy comes on the back of alarming financial reports, as CNH proclaimed a staggering 78 percent drop in net income for the third quarter—plummeting to $67 million from a robust $310 million during the same quarter the prior year. Additionally, the company’s consolidated revenues decreased by 5 percent, falling to $4.399 billion from $4.654 billion year-over-year. The ramifications extended to their industrial segment, with net sales sinking by 7 percent to $3.7 billion from $3.997 billion.

Outlook Worsens Amid Market Conditions

Faced with these bleak realities, CNH Industrial issued a grim forecast for the remainder of 2025, anticipating an 11 to 13 percent decline in net sales from agricultural operations, while also forecasting a 3 to 5 percent drop in the construction segment. The market’s confidence continues to wane as investors factor in these sobering projections.
